WebGPU
Developers should learn WebGPU when building web applications that require advanced graphics, real-time rendering, or GPU-accelerated computations, such as games, scientific visualizations, or AI inference in the browser
Pros
- +It is particularly useful for projects needing better performance and control than WebGL offers, as it reduces driver overhead and supports modern GPU architectures like Vulkan, Metal, and DirectX 12
